Sean Malone, an actor best known for roles in The Fighter and Gone Baby Gone, has passed away more than a week after he nearly drowned off a beach in South Boston.

He was 54 years old.

The Boston Fire Department has confirmed Malone’s death, writing on its official Facebook page last night:

"Sean Malone succumbed to his injuries this evening. [He was] surrounded by his son Sean, parents and siblings at Boston Medical Center."

The actor had been hospitalized and in a coma since July 20 after he nearly drowned after swimming out too far in his native Boston.

According to the Boston Globe, the actor was rescued by an off-duty firefighter named Chris Flaherty, who found him floating unconscious in the water.

The firefighter received assistance from a nearby powerboat filled with teens and told them to "get him to shore as fast as you can."

Once the group returned to land, Malone was given CPR and chest compressions from two other off-duty firefighters.

He was listed in critical condition under yesterday’s tragic turn of events.
